Pansexuality is a sexual, romantic, or emotional attraction toward people regardless of their gender or sex. Pansexual people may be attracted to individuals of all genders, including men, women, non-binary, transgender, intersex, or agender people. The term comes from the Greek prefix "pan-" meaning "all," emphasizing attraction to people regardless of gender identity

. Pansexuality differs from bisexuality in that bisexuality generally refers to attraction to two or more genders, but not necessarily all, while pansexuality explicitly includes attraction to all genders without gender being a determining factor. Some people use the terms interchangeably, but pansexuality often emphasizes a lack of gender preference in attraction

. In summary:

  • Pansexuality = attraction to people of any or all genders, regardless of gender identity.
  • Bisexuality = attraction to two or more genders, which may or may not include all genders.
  • Pansexual people often describe their attraction as gender-blind or not influenced by gender

This orientation is about the potential for attraction to anyone, focusing more on the person than on their gender. It excludes non-consensual or illegal attractions and is a valid and recognized sexual orientation
